Key Grammar Structures
-
Hang up the phone, and walk away
➔ Imperative mood
➔ The verb phrase **"Hang up"** is used as a command. The subject “you” is implied.
-
You told me, you'll be back someday
➔ Reported speech (future with will)
➔ The clause **"you told me"** introduces reported speech. The original future statement is kept as **"you'll be back"**.
-
Should've known when you said, we'd be okay
➔ Modal perfect (should + past participle)
➔ The contraction **"Should've"** = **"should have"** expresses a regret about a past knowledge that didn’t happen.
-
I'm just me
➔ Simple present with copula "be"
➔ The subject **"I"** is linked to the predicate **"just me"** by the copular verb **"am"** (present of "be").
-
I get drunk
➔ Simple present for habit/routine
➔ The verb **"get"** in the simple present expresses a regular or repeated action: **"I get drunk"** = I become drunk repeatedly.
-
I'll be out till the morning sippin' whiskey till I can't walk straight
➔ Future simple with "will" + prepositional phrase (till)
➔ The auxiliary **"will"** forms the future: **"I'll be out"**. The preposition **"till"** (until) introduces time limits for two actions.
-
We all in that dog house
➔ Zero copula (omitted "are") in informal speech
➔ The verb **"are"** is omitted: **"We all (are) in that dog house"** is understood in informal English.
-
What do I do?
➔ Interrogative sentence with do‑support
➔ The auxiliary **"do"** is used to form a question in the present simple: **"What do I do?"**.
-
Now I'm in the dog house
➔ Present simple with prepositional phrase
➔ The verb **"am"** (present of "be") links the subject **"I"** to the location **"in the dog house"** introduced by the preposition **"in"**.
